Why Choose Mumbai for Business Consultants
Mumbai is India’s financial capital and a hub for business consultancy services. The city hosts prestigious educational institutions like the Indian Institute of Management (IIM) Mumbai, SP Jain Institute of Management and Research, and Jamnalal Bajaj Institute of Management Studies, producing top-tier business professionals. Active communities such as TiE Mumbai, Bombay Management Association, and various startup meetups offer continuous networking and learning opportunities. Compared to other global cities, Mumbai provides cost efficiency while offering consultants fluent in multiple languages and skilled in cross-cultural communication, making it ideal for both domestic and international projects.
Key Skills to Look For
Technical expertise
Look for consultants proficient in financial analysis, strategic planning, market research, and business process optimization tools like Excel, Power BI, and ERP systems.
Diverse portfolio
Evaluate a consultant’s track record across industries such as finance, technology, logistics, and real estate, which are prominent in Mumbai.
Soft skills
Strong communication, adaptability, and leadership are essential for collaborating with diverse teams and stakeholders in a dynamic business environment.
Local industry experience
Consultants familiar with Mumbai’s economic landscape, including the financial district and the startup ecosystem in Powai and BKC, bring valuable insights to regional markets.
Screening & Interviewing Process
Portfolio evaluation criteria
Assess the consultant’s past projects for measurable outcomes such as revenue growth, cost reductions, or operational improvements.
Interview formats
Use a mix of video and in-person interviews to gauge both communication skills and cultural fit with your organization.
Sample interview questions for Business Consultant
- Can you describe a project where your strategy directly improved business performance?
- How do you approach problem-solving for a struggling department?
- What methods do you use to measure consulting success?
Technical tests or trial projects
Offer a short paid assignment to test analytical capabilities and implementation skills.
Importance of references
Request references from previous clients in Mumbai or India to validate credibility and local experience.
Factors for Successful Collaboration
Clear project briefs
Define project scope, goals, and success metrics before the engagement begins.
Collaboration tools
Use management tools like Trello or Asana, communication apps such as Slack, and file-sharing platforms like Google Drive for seamless coordination.
Feedback and checkpoints
Set regular progress reviews to ensure alignment with business objectives and make timely adjustments.
Contract essentials
Include scope, deliverables, timelines, payment terms, intellectual property rights, and confidentiality clauses.
Regular check-ins
Hold weekly or bi-weekly meetings to maintain transparency and trust throughout the project.
Challenges to Watch Out For
Scope creep
Control project changes through documented approvals and clear change management processes.
Intellectual property safeguards
Ensure transfer agreements and proper licensing are part of the contract to protect sensitive information.
Payment and contract security
Use escrow services or formal invoicing to secure transactions and build mutual trust.
Time management
Plan timelines carefully considering the consultant’s workload and project complexity to avoid delays.

How much does it cost to hire a business consultant in Mumbai?
Rates vary by experience and project scope but generally range from INR 1,500 to INR 5,000 per hour. Senior consultants may charge higher for specialized expertise.
